About us

Founded in 1948, CPV is part of a family-owned group of manufacturing businesses with over 60 years' experience in the plastics and industrial piping industries. The company was a pioneer in the development of thermoplastic pipe systems and is still committed to driving forward innovation in products, services and manufacturing techniques. Over the years, CPV has become a world-class manufacturer of engineering pipework solutions for a wide array of applications including corrosion resistant pipe systems for chemical and hazardous media and pre-insulated pipe systems for district heating and cooling networks.
